According to TechSci Research report, “United States LNG Engine Market – By Region, Competition, Forecast and Opportunities, 2030F”, the United States LNG Engine Market was valued at USD 350 Million in 2024. It is expected to reach USD 763 Million in 2030, with a robust growth rate, projected at a CAGR of 13.7% through 2030.
The growth of the United States LNG engine market is being largely driven by continuous technological advancements in LNG engine technology. Ongoing research and development efforts have led to innovations that improve the efficiency, performance, and reliability of LNG engines. Key improvements in combustion processes, fuel delivery systems, and material enhancement contribute to the evolution of high-performance engines suitable for various industries.
A significant development is the emergence of dual-fuel engines that operate on both diesel and LNG. This flexibility not only allows smoother transitions to LNG adoption but also addresses infrastructure compatibility issues. As these engines prove to be reliable, efficient, and environmentally friendly, they are becoming an attractive alternative to conventional fuels. These advancements reflect the U.S. industry's commitment to sustainable and efficient energy solutions.
The Western United States is the fastest-growing market for LNG engines, fueled by several key factors. States like Texas, Colorado, and Wyoming have abundant natural gas reserves due to the shale gas boom. This has led to a cost-effective LNG production process, making LNG engines more attractive compared to traditional fossil fuel engines. Moreover, stringent environmental regulations and climate targets in states like California and Oregon are driving the demand for low-emission technologies like LNG engines.
LNG engines significantly reduce greenhouse gas emissions and air pollutants when compared to diesel engines, aligning with the region’s sustainability goals. The Western U.S. also benefits from an extensive network of pipelines, ports, and transportation routes for efficient LNG distribution. Ports on the West Coast, such as Los Angeles, Long Beach, and Seattle, serve as key export hubs for LNG, particularly to Asian markets. This strategic location boosts investment in LNG infrastructure and engine technology.

Regarding the types of LNG engines, the spark-ignited segment is the dominant force in the U.S. market. These engines are preferred due to their efficiency, lower emissions, and versatility across applications such as transportation and power generation. They produce lower levels of nitrogen oxides and particulate matter compared to diesel engines, contributing to environmental sustainability.
The spark-ignited engine technology is well-established and compatible with existing infrastructure, which has supported its dominance in the market. As the market continues to evolve, this segment is expected to maintain its lead, driven by ongoing advancements and regulatory support for cleaner fuel options. With a continued focus on reducing emissions and improving energy efficiency, the spark-ignited LNG engine segment is poised for sustained growth.
